"So, in summary:
Weather trends are looking like a steady supply of brutal arctic air will be coming to the lower 48 states.
  
The snow pack will gradually deepen and extend south as the cold air masses flood the nation.

Until strong blocking begins, the winds in Canada will steer the cold highs more to the east through the northern and interior Gulf states. This could bring a snow event early in January.  Factors suggest that blocking should develop and when the high latitude blocking increases, the vortex will be forced south and the cold will reach deeper into the south.
There are strong indications that suggest the warm up that comes after the severe cold attack of the next 10 days will once again be met with a cold counter attack later in the month"
